如何在命令行中安装MySQL数据库?
创始人
2024-10-16 02:34:42
0
要在MySQL命令行中安装数据库,首先需要打开MySQL服务器并使用root账户登录。可以使用CREATE DATABASE语句创建新数据库,CREATE DATABASE database_name;。可以使用USE语句选择要使用的数据库:USE database_name;。现在可以开始在所选数据库中创建表和插入数据了。

在数字化时代,数据库扮演着至关重要的角色,MySQL作为一个广泛应用在全球的开源关系型数据库管理系统(RDBMS),它以其高性能、高可靠性及易用性等特点著称,下面将深入探讨如何在命令行环境下安装和配置MySQL数据库,确保用户能够顺利启动和管理其数据库服务。

如何在命令行中安装MySQL数据库?(图片来源网络,侵删)

1、下载MySQL

访问官网下载页面:用户首先需要访问MySQL官方网站的下载区域,选择适当的版本是关键,通常推荐选择社区版,因为它是开源且免费的。

选择适合的操作系统:在你的操作系统上安装MySQL前,确保下载与操作系统相匹配的版本,对于Windows用户,建议直接将文件下载到想要安装的磁盘目录中以便后续操作。

2、配置初始化文件

设置my.ini文件:下载并解压MySQL后,用户需要配置一个名为my.ini的初始化文件,这一步骤至关重要,因为它包含了MySQL服务器启动时所需的一系列配置指令。

和路径my.ini文件应位于MySQL安装的根目录下,文件内容应包括数据存储路径、端口号、默认字符集等参数,这些参数决定了MySQL服务的运行环境和行为。

3、初始化MySQL

如何在命令行中安装MySQL数据库?(图片来源网络,侵删)

使用mysqld命令初始化:通过命令行执行mysqld initialize console,这一命令不仅会初始化MySQL数据库,还会在控制台输出临时密码,这是首次登录MySQL数据库的关键凭证。

记录临时密码:在初始化过程中生成的临时密码非常重要,用户在后续登录MySQL时需要使用到,建议将此密码记录在安全的地方,以便日后使用。

4、安装MySQL服务并启动

安装为Windows服务:通过命令行输入mysqld install可以将MySQL安装为Windows的服务,这样用户就可以通过Windows的服务管理器来管理MySQL的启动和停止了。

启动MySQL服务:安装完成后,使用net start MySQL命令来启动MySQL服务,这一步确保了MySQL在系统启动时自动运行。

5、修改密码及安全防护

修改root密码:首次登录后应立即修改root账户的密码,可以通过命令ALTER USER 'root'@'localhost' IDENTIFIED BY '新密码';修改密码,增强安全性。

如何在命令行中安装MySQL数据库?(图片来源网络,侵删)

使用加密插件:通过命令ALTER USER 'root'@'%' IDENTIFIED WITH mysql_native_password BY '新密码';更新用户的认证方式,使用mysql_native_password插件确保密码的安全存储和验证过程。

6、环境变量配置

配置PATH环境变量:为了保证在命令行中方便地访问MySQL,需要将MySQL的bin目录添加到系统的PATH环境变量中。

编辑系统环境变量:在系统环境变量编辑器中添加MySQL的安装路径,使得在任何目录下都可以启动MySQL命令行工具。

7、连接与客户端工具

使用命令行连接:使用命令mysql u root p,在提示后输入密码,即可连接到MySQL数据库。

选择可视化工具:虽然命令行操作是基础,但在日常管理中可能会更加偏好使用图形化界面的客户端工具如Navicat或VS Code等,它们提供了更加友好的界面和更多的功能来帮助管理数据库。

按照以上步骤,用户可以在命令行环境下完成MySQL数据库的安装和基本配置,为了确保数据库的安全性和高效运行,用户需要注意及时更新MySQL版本,定期备份数据库,并加强权限管理以防止未授权访问,了解一些基本的故障排除技巧,如查看日志文件,也是必要的,通过上述步骤和注意事项的指导,用户可以在命令行环境下顺利安装并维护MySQL数据库,为其后续的使用和管理打下坚实的基础。

FAQs

1. 为什么建议记录初始化时生成的临时密码?

这是因为这个临时密码是登录MySQL数据库的唯一凭证,如果丢失或遗忘,用户将无法登录数据库,除非重新初始化数据库,生成新的临时密码。

2. 如何确保MySQL服务在系统启动时自动运行?

用户可以通过mysqld install命令将MySQL安装为Windows服务,然后使用net start MySQL命令启动服务,这确保了即便系统重启,MySQL服务也会自动运行。


相关内容

热门资讯

发现玩家"aapok... 发现玩家"aapoker真的有猫腻吗"aapoker外挂(原来存在有挂)-哔哩哔哩1、游戏颠覆性的策...
wPK最新黑科技!wpk发牌逻... wPK最新黑科技!wpk发牌逻辑(WPK ai辅助)原本是有挂(2025已更新)(哔哩哔哩),亲,有...
来一盘!微扑克的辅助工具苹果,... 来一盘!微扑克的辅助工具苹果,微扑克如何让系统发好牌(微扑克)一直真的是有挂(有挂规律)-哔哩哔哩1...
wepoke透明黑科技!wep... wepoke透明黑科技!wepoke有辅助挂(WePoKe黑科技)真是是真的有挂(有挂技巧)-哔哩哔...
玩家攻略推荐"aap... 玩家攻略推荐"aapokerai辅助"aapoker外挂购买(果然真的是有挂)-哔哩哔哩亲,关键说明...
重要通知!微扑克系统发牌逻辑,... 重要通知!微扑克系统发牌逻辑,微扑克有挂么(微扑克)原来真的是有挂(的确有挂)-哔哩哔哩;进入游戏-...
WPk最新黑科技!wpk微扑克... 1、WPk最新黑科技!wpk微扑克有辅助吗(WPK ai辅助)总是存在有挂(2021已更新)(哔哩哔...
wepoke黑科技!wepok... wepoke黑科技!wepokeai代打技巧(WePoKe黑科技)本来真的有挂(有挂透明挂)-哔哩哔...
安装程序教程!微扑克ai胜率,... 安装程序教程!微扑克ai胜率,微扑克有挂么(微扑克)确实有挂(证实有挂)-哔哩哔哩;1、上手简单,内...
分享一款"aapok... 分享一款"aapokerai辅助"aapoker辅助软件开发机制(好像存在有挂)-哔哩哔哩1、任何a...